Frank Facing A 4-Match Ban

Posted on: Wed 10 Mar 2010

FOLLOWING his dismissal at the end of the first half during Tuesday night's draw with Altrincham, defender Frank Sinclair is likely to face a four-match ban.

While we await official notification from the Football Association of Wales, his red card will almost certainly have been for 'serious foul play', which brings with it an automatic three-game suspension.

With this being Frank's second early bath of the season, he will see that total increased by an additional match.

As suspensions in the first team now start immediately, it is expected that the former Chelsea man will miss our fixtures with Luton Town (a), Barrow (a), Cambridge United (h) and Gateshead (a).

Time wise his ban will be over fairly quickly and Frank should be available again for the home BSP match with Histon on Saturday, 27 March.

A strange twist of fate this season has seen red cards for Frank Sinclair (x2), Christian Smith, Silvio Spann and Lamine Sakho, while manager Dean Saunders has also been ordered to the stands - all concerned have surnames starting with an 'S'!

Talking of suspensions, former Wrexham defender Dave Bayliss, now co-manager at Barrow, has started his own four-match sideline ban and will be forced to watch the action from the stands when we visit Holker Street next Tuesday.
